23andMe founder Anne Wojcicki will regain control of embattled DNA company after all
neutralTechnology
Anne Wojcicki, the founder of 23andMe, is set to take back the reins of the genetic testing company after a turbulent period marked by financial struggles and declining consumer trust. Despite recent challenges—including layoffs and plummeting stock prices—Wojcicki’s return signals a potential turnaround effort, leveraging her original vision to steer the company forward.

Wikipedia cancels plan to test AI summaries after editors skewer the idea
negativeTechnology
Wikipedia has scrapped its experiment with AI-generated article summaries after pushback from its community of human editors, who argued the tech wasn't reliable enough yet. The platform had planned to test "article summaries" created by artificial intelligence, but editors raised concerns about accuracy and bias—ultimately convincing Wikipedia to hit pause.
